Government Science College, Chatrapur is one of the leading College of Ganjam District imparting educational benefits to local and nearby districts. On the dated: 31.07.2021 The College singed a MOU with Odisha State Open University, Sambalpur, Odisha for Establishing a Learner Study Centre at the College Campus.
It provides a flexible open and distance learning platform for students in the Ganjam district who are managing academic pursuits alongside other personal or professional responsibilities along with students who are unable to take regular classes.
Because OSOU activities follow a structured distance education model, the primary routine at the Chatrapur centre revolves around administrative support, weekend counseling, and exam management.
Core OSOU Activities at the Centre:
Academic Counselling & Weekend Classes: Since distance learning relies heavily on self-study, the Chatrapur study centre organizes periodic contact classes and interactive academic counseling sessions. These usually happen on Sundays and holidays, allowing students to meet with counselors, clarify complex topics, and discuss assignment frameworks without disrupting their weekday routines.
Exam Coordination:
The Government Science College campus acts as an official venue for conducting OSOU Term-End Examinations. The centre handles the logistics, invigilation, and secure submission of exam papers back to the university headquarters in Sambalpur. Students enrolled in OSOU programs through the Chatrapur centre can seamlessly link their learning with the infrastructure available on campus.
The College maintains dedicated resources for OSOU learners to navigate external portals, track notifications, and access digital syllabi.
The Osou Study Centre provide the undergraduate and postgraduate subjects like the Odia, English, History, Political Science, Economics, Commerce, Journalism and Mass Communication, Hindi, Sanskrit, Sociology Public Administration, MBA in Disaster management and others as the open university wing leverages local academic staff for higher-quality counseling to concerned students.
